India, Aug. 4 -- India's dressing room erupted into wild celebration after Mohammed Siraj picked up the final wicket to seal a stunning win at The Oval on Monday. The fast bowler took three of the last four wickets on the fifth morning to complete his fifth career five-wicket haul as England were bowled out for 396, drawing the Anderson-Tendulkar Trophy series 2-2.

Breaking into jubilant scenes, the Indian dressing room mobbed head coach Gautam Gambhir. The victory came as a major sigh of relief for the former India batter, who had been under fire following an unprecedented whitewash at home against New Zealand last November, and a Border-Gavaskar Trophy series defeat in Australia.
